Display or storage of goods on footpath

If you want to use the footpath or other public places outside your business to store or display goods, you will need to apply for approval.

To make an application, read the guidelines and follow the instructions below.

How to apply

Step 1.Read the Display or storage of goods on footpath Guidelines

Step 2.Get approval to use Council land

Complete the form to get approval to use Council land. You will need to include a site plan.

Step 3.Apply to display or store good on footpath

You will need to include:

  1. Approval to use Council land.
  2. A site plan.
  3. Photographs of the outdoor area and proposed display or storage items.
  4. Certificate of Currency of appropriate public liability insurance. At least $20 million coverage that extends to all proposed footpath activity.
  5. Consent from the property owner of the business.
  6. Other documentation as required.

Fees are paid on submission of this form.

Step 4.On approval of an application

If your application is approved, you will receive a license that includes operational conditions. It is your responsibility to ensure these conditions are met. 

Importantly:

  1. You must display your approval so it can be viewed by the public.
  2. You must pay the annual license fees. These are invoiced quarterly. Licenses may be cancelled due to non-payment of fees.

Things to note

  1. Public liability insurance must be kept current throughout the life of the approval.
  2. Permits are not transferable. You will need to submit a new application if there is a Change of Licensee and/or Trading Name.
